Sweet Potato Chocolate Nut Cake Recipe

Ingredients:

2 cups sweet potatoes, cooked, mashed
1 1/2 cups vegetable oil
4 eggs
3 cups flour
1 1/2 cup sugar
2 tsp baking soda
2 tsp baking powder
2 tsp cinnamon
1/2 tsp ground ginger
1/4 tsp ground cloves
1/4 tsp nutmeg
1 tsp salt
1 cup chopped nuts, your choice
1 tsp vanilla
4 oz chocolate chips

Directions:

Beat together the sweet potatoes and oil. Add eggs and beat until smooth.
Blend in the dry ingredients and mix well. Then add 1 cup chopped nuts and the vanilla.
Remove 1/3 of the mixture and put in a separate bowl. Add 4 oz of chocolate chips to this mixture.
Using an 8" tube pan, angel food cake pan or bundt pan, alternate the batter starting with the plain
and then the chocolate until all of it is in the pan. Cut through the batter with a knife.
Bake at 350º F for 1 hour and 10 minutes.
